public HandleDragHandler() { final PInputEventFilter filter = new PInputEventFilter(InputEvent.BUTTON1_MASK); setEventFilter(filter); filter.setMarksAcceptedEventsAsHandled(true); filter.setAcceptsMouseEntered(false); filter.setAcceptsMouseExited(false); filter.setAcceptsMouseMoved(false); }
public ProtegeInputEventHandler(ProtegeGraphModel graphModel, AbstractGraph graph) { this.graphModel = graphModel; this.graph = graph; PInputEventFilter filter = new PInputEventFilter(); filter.rejectAllEventTypes(); filter.setAcceptsMousePressed(true); filter.setAcceptsMouseMoved(true); this.setEventFilter(filter); }